Red Bulls, D.C. United play to scoreless draw

Red Bulls goalkeeper Carlos Miguel Coronel, left, stops a shot by Los Angeles FC forward Kwadwo Opoku during the second half of an MLS match in Los Angeles on June 26. Credit: AP/Ashley Landis
WASHINGTON — Rafael Romo made one save to help D.C. United earn a 0-0 draw with the Red Bulls on Saturday.
D.C. United (6-13-4) improved to 1-1-1 in its third match under coach Wayne Rooney.
Carlos Miguel Coronel had two saves for the Red Bulls (10-7-7) to match Romo's clean sheet.
The Red Bulls had 13 shots to just four for D.C., but United had a 2-1 edge in shots on goal.
